When should I book my B&B in Villanova?
When you’re dreaming of a stay in Villanova,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 73°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 44°F. Average annual precipitation for Villanova is 47 inches.

How can I get to and around Villanova?
You can plan your excursions in and around Villanova 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Ciampino Airport (CIA), which is located 14.2 mi (22.8 km) away from the city center. Otherwise, look for flights into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l. Airport (FCO), which is 28.5 mi (45.8 km) away. If you’d like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
